Output 442681f89e8052b63966d0eb4a710f11ce61406c690c9f816b1ab305c9ba675c:11

value
28123681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ef700f208a9e29d9348dc1e5c69fc91c34f5d5a OP_EQUAL
address
MDe62SYGVKbLXbv3fVVHN9JonVrHDcVdut
transaction
442681f89e8052b63966d0eb4a710f11ce61406c690c9f816b1ab305c9ba675c
spent
true